F250 Trans

I have a 90 F-250 with a straight six n a manual trans. Want to put a 7.3 under the hood.
My question is will it bolt to the trans as is or does it need to be modified or just changed out?

I'm not 100% but I would certainly think that you will need a zf5 or zf6 which ever one you want but I seriously doubt that your tranny will bolt up, if and thats a BIG IF, it bolted up I doubt it would take the torque that the 7.3 puts out, so I would find a zf5 or zf6 and eliminate any doubt.
